Plymouth PNSA School Opens it Doors to New Students
Paul with staff and pupils from the new PNSA school
The latest Paul Nicholas School of Acting (PNSA) opened it's doors to the public on the 21st April 2008. Paul Nicholas, one of television's best loved ators launched the school to give the show business stars of tomorrow a chance to learn the tricks of the trade.
PNSA gives the opportunity for youngsters between the ages of 4 and 18 to learn the skills required to act on stage and screen. "It's recognised that there are thousands of talented youngsters who simply don't get the chance to shine because they live outside London," said Paul. "With the Paul Nicholas School of Acting that opportuity is now theirs for the taking".
Paul Nicholas and Jacqui Finbow,
Principal of PNSA Plymouth
"I believe acting is a brilliant way to give youngsters the confidence and other skills needed to get by in life", says Paul. "All my schools are priced so that they are accessible to everyone, not just the rich and famous".
Jacqui Finbow, Principal of the new school, will be combining her business acumen with her love of the theatre and the arts to ensure the success of the latest PNSA school, to benefit the younsters of Plymouth.
